Women's Soccer Stopped at #1 Messiah

Box Score

GRANTHAM, Pa. -
Lebanon Valley College ran into the number one team in the country on Wednesday night, and the Messiah Falcons proved why they sit atop the rankings with a 6-1 win.

The Dutchmen were trailing 2-0 before the clock ticked off five minutes and were behind 3-0 after 12 minutes.

LVC countered in the 15th minute with a Nicole Snyder goal. Her sixth strike of the season cut the lead to a pair, but that was as close as the Dutchmen would get.

Nine minutes later, Amanda Naeher scored her third goal of the first half - and 16th of the season - to extend the lead to 4-1. Messiah scored again in the 34th minute to take a 5-1 lead into halftime. The Falcons closed out the scoring in the 71st minute with a Rache Loya score.

Sami Young and Alyson Reitmeyer each played a half in goal for LVC - and they were extremely busy. Messiah took 41 shots with 23 of them reaching goal. Young made seven saves in the first half and Reitmeyer made eight in the second half. LVC defenders also blocked two shots for team saves. On the contrary, LVC took just three shots, having trouble breaking through Messiah's defense.

The Dutchmen are back in action Oct. 17 at Albright in a crucial CC matchup. Both teams are 1-2-0 in the conference and sit in a tie for fifth.
